#47545d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#47545d is composed of 27.8% red, 32.9%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.7% cyan, 9.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 204.5 degrees, a saturation of 13.4% and a lightness of 32.2%. #47545d color hex could be obtained by blending #8ea8ba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#47545d color description : Very dark grayish blue.
#47545d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#47545d has RGB values of R:71, G:84,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.1,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 4674653.
